Thank you everyone for the support. I feel very lucky that we have a place about an hour away that does pocket pet cremation for $35. It even comes with an actual urn. Mama was cremated there so we said we would by a different urn for Bliss but the guy said "I also have lot of these ones. We can use that instead if you like it." So that was nice of him. We can't buy any pets because we live in an apartment so when (and hopefully not for a long time) we lose another pig we will pay for another urn but that is fine with us. They also were able to take care of her in less than an hour. We thought it would take a few days so this was a pleasant surprise.

Before we took her to be cremated we picked her up from the vet, they kept her overnight in the freezer, and after making sure they didn't put anything on her body my boyfriend told me he wanted us to take her home and let Nina see her body. He had read that it helps pigs to realize what happened and supposedly makes them less prone to depression then a sudden disappearance of a friend. I don't know if it will help with depression or not but I can say it broke my hear all over again.

We put a towel down in their cage and laid Bliss on top of it. Nina glanced over at Bliss but didn't go up to hear right away. After a minute or two she seemed to realize something was wrong and she started walking around the towel. A minute later she walked onto the towel and started sniffing at Bliss. And then she started chewing on her. I laughed and said "Nina you fat b***h leave your poor sister alone." (we give Nina lots of crap but it's out of love) Nina loved to groom Bliss. It's such a normal thing that it took me a minute to realize that this was her grieving. At first she nibbled at her, Bliss didn't respond so she tugged at her fur harder. And then she stopped for a second, sniffed around some more and then started giving Bliss a bath. We let her go for a few minutes but I was worried about her ingesting too much fur.

Even Gidget came to say goodbye. She sniffed at Bliss quite thoroughly and then sat right next to Nina while she was grooming Bliss. Though we may not entirely understand their level of understanding animals do recognize death and they do grieve.
